#e4f5ee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e4f5ee is composed of 89.4% red, 96.1%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.9%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 155.3 degrees, a saturation of 45.9% and a lightness of 92.7%. #e4f5ee color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c9ebdd.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

#e4f5ee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e4f5ee has RGB values of R:228, G:245,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0, Y:0.03,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 15005166.
